  • Patent number: 10091848
    Abstract: The present invention provides a current control circuit for a driving circuit system of a LED assembly, wherein the driving circuit system includes a current module, a rectifier, and a thyristor, the thyristor is connected in series between an AC power supply and the rectifier, the rectifier rectifies an input AC voltage provided by the thyristor and provides a rectified voltage to an anode of the LED assembly, and an input terminal of the current module and a cathode of the LED assembly are connected to set a current flowing through the LED assembly.

  • Patent number: 9648682
    Abstract: A current control circuit is provided for a driving circuit system of LEDs coupled in series. The driving circuit system includes a rectifier and current modules. In the current control circuit, a first voltage-division circuit divides an output voltage of the rectifier to obtain a first voltage. A first operational amplifier has a non-inverting input terminal receiving a reference voltage, an inverting input terminal coupled to a common output terminal, and an output terminal coupled to one terminal of a capacitor and a first input terminal of a multiplier. A first input terminal of the multiplier receives an output voltage of the first operational amplifier, and the second input terminal thereof receives the first voltage. The other terminal of the capacitor is coupled to the ground. One terminal of a resistor is coupled to the common output terminal, and the other terminal thereof is coupled to the ground.
